GNU/Linux >> Tutoriales Linux >  >> Rocky Linux

Cómo instalar Nginx en Rocky Linux 8

En este artículo, habremos explicado los pasos necesarios para instalar Nginx en Rocky Linux 8. Antes de continuar con este tutorial, asegúrese de haber iniciado sesión como usuario con sudo privilegios Todos los comandos de este tutorial deben ejecutarse como un usuario no root.

Nginx (abreviatura de Engine X) es un servidor web gratuito, de código abierto, liviano y de alto rendimiento diseñado para casos de uso de alto tráfico. También actúa como un servidor web popular detrás del servidor web Apache y el IIS de Microsoft. Nginx es más amigable con los recursos que Apache. Se puede servir frente a otros servidores web como un proxy inverso.

Prerrequisito:

  • Sistema operativo con Rocky Linux
  • Dirección IPv4 del servidor con privilegios de superusuario (acceso raíz)
  • Terminal Gnome para escritorio Linux
  • Cliente PuTTy SSH para Windows o macOS
  • Powershell para Windows 10/11
  • Familiarizarse con los comandos DNF

Instalar Nginx en Rocky Linux 8

Paso 1. Primero, antes de comenzar a instalar cualquier paquete en su servidor Rocky Linux, siempre recomendamos asegurarse de que todos los paquetes del sistema estén actualizados.

sudo dnf update
sudo dnf upgrade

Paso 2. Instale Nginx en el sistema Rocky Linux.

Ejecute el siguiente comando para instalar el servidor web Nginx en Rocky Linux:

sudo dnf install nginx

Salida:

[[email protected] ~]# sudo dnf install nginx
Last metadata expiration check: 3:46:16 ago on Thu 17 Sept 2021 00:36:30 AM EDT.
Dependencies resolved.
================================================================================
 Package                     Arch   Version                     Repo       Size
================================================================================
Installing:
 nginx                       x86_64 1:1.21.1-9.module+el8.3.0+121+6327f1ce
                                                                appstream 566 k
Installing dependencies:
 dejavu-fonts-common         noarch 2.38-6.el8                  baseos     76 k
 dejavu-sans-fonts           noarch 2.38-6.el8                  baseos    1.4 M
 fontconfig                  x86_64 2.13.1-7.el8                baseos    293 k

Para verificar la versión de Nginx, use el siguiente comando para confirmar:

nginx -v

Resultado:

[[email protected] ~]# nginx -v
nginx version: nginx/1.21.1

De forma predeterminada, Nginx no viene habilitado y se desactiva durante la instalación. Para activar su servicio Nginx, use:

sudo systemctl start nginx
sudo systemctl enable nginx
sudo systemctl status nginx

Paso 3. Configure el cortafuegos.

Ahora permita el tráfico HTTP y HTTPS (al usar SSL) en el firewall:

firewall-cmd --permanent --zone=public --add-service=http
firewall-cmd --permanent --zone=public --add-service=https
firewall-cmd --reload

Paso 4. Verifica la instalación de Nginx.

Ahora abra un navegador e ingrese la IP del servidor o el nombre de dominio para ver la página predeterminada de Nginx en Rocky Linux.

Eso es todo lo que necesita hacer para instalar Nginx en Rocky Linux 8. Espero que encuentre útil este consejo rápido. Para obtener más información sobre el servidor web de Nginx, consulte su base de conocimiento oficial. Si tiene preguntas o sugerencias, no dude en dejar un comentario a continuación.


Rocky Linux
  1. Cómo instalar Python 3.9 en Rocky Linux 8

  2. Cómo instalar Rocky Linux 8.4

  3. Cómo instalar Docker CE en Rocky Linux 8

  4. Cómo instalar Redis en Rocky Linux 8

  5. Cómo instalar Git en Rocky Linux 8

Cómo instalar PHP 8 en Rocky Linux 8

Cómo instalar Nginx en Rocky Linux 8

Cómo instalar Node.js en Rocky Linux 8

Cómo instalar Rust en Rocky Linux 8

Cómo instalar AngularJS en Rocky Linux 8

Cómo instalar Nginx en Rocky Linux 9